The Best No-Code AI Platforms to Watch in 2025
Quick Answer
A no-code AI platform is a software environment that allows users, regardless of their technical background, to build and deploy artificial intelligence applications without writing any code. These platforms use visual, drag-and-drop interfaces and pre-built models to enable the creation of AI-powered tools, automations, and data analysis solutions, democratizing access to powerful technology.

What is a no-code AI platform?

How Does No-Code AI Work?
A no-code AI platform empowers users to build artificial intelligence applications without writing any code. By removing technical barriers, these platforms offer intuitive visual interfaces that let users drag and drop components to configure powerful AI models.
These tools simplify complex algorithms and machine learning processes. You can interact with pre-built AI models for tasks like image recognition, natural language processing, or predicting data trends. Using guided interfaces, you can also train these models with your own datasets.
The platform handles all the backend coding and infrastructure setup, allowing you to focus on the application logic and desired outcomes. This approach democratizes AI development [source: https://en.wikipedia.org/wiki/Democratization_of_artificial_intelligence], making advanced capabilities accessible so that anyone can innovate with AI in 2025.

How to Choose the Best No-Code AI Platform for Your Needs
Assess Your Project Requirements
To choose the best no-code AI platform in 2025, first assess your project's needs. This key step ensures you pick a tool that matches your goals. Start by clearly defining the problem you want to solve. What specific issues will your application fix?
Think about the size and complexity of your project. Are you building a simple tool for your team or a complex app for customers? Next, identify the main AI features your project needs. This clarity will make it easier to choose the right platform.
- Define Your Goal: What do you want to accomplish? For example, do you need to automate data entry, predict customer churn, or generate content?
- Identify AI Needs: Figure out the exact AI functions you need. This could be natural language processing (NLP), computer vision, predictive analytics, or recommendation engines.
- Specify Application Type: Are you building a web app, a mobile app, or an automation workflow? Different no-code AI app builders are better for different tasks.
- Target Audience: Who is the app for? Their technical skill level will shape the user experience you need to build.
- Data Sources: Where will your data come from? Make sure the platform can connect to your databases or APIs.

Bubble: Best for Complex Web Apps
Bubble is a leader in web app development. It's a powerful no-code platform that lets you build advanced web applications like marketplaces, social networks, and SaaS products. Bubble offers a great deal of flexibility.
Bubble connects easily with external AI APIs. This means you can add powerful AI features, such as natural language processing, image recognition, and predictive analytics. The visual editor is easy to use and supports complex logic and workflows.
Key Features of Bubble:
- Visual Development: Drag-and-drop interface for UI design.
- Custom Workflows: Create detailed backend logic without code.
- API Integrations: Connect to any external API, including AI services.
- Scalability: Designed to handle a growing number of users.
- Database Management: Built-in database features.
Bubble is ideal for entrepreneurs, startups, and businesses that want to launch custom web apps quickly. These apps can use AI to create better user experiences.

Zapier: Best for Workflow Automation
Zapier is a powerhouse for automation. It's great at connecting different web services and integrates with over 6,000 apps [source: https://zapier.com/apps]. This makes it a key no-code AI tool. Zapier lets you automate tasks and create complex workflows without writing any code.
Its main strength is connecting AI services. You can link AI platforms like OpenAI or Google AI to the tools you already use. This lets you automate tasks like data entry, content creation, or customer support, making your work more efficient.
Key Benefits of Zapier:
- Vast Integrations: Connects thousands of applications.
- Automated Workflows: Create multi-step "Zaps" easily.
- Conditional Logic: Build smart, responsive automations.
- AI Integration: Manage workflows that use different AI tools.
- Time-Saving: Frees up your time from repetitive tasks.
Businesses use Zapier to make their work run smoother. It helps add AI to daily tasks, making teams more productive and smarter in how they work.
Glide: Best for Data-Driven Applications
Glide turns spreadsheets into powerful applications. It is an excellent no-code app builder for apps built around data. You can build mobile or web apps from Google Sheets, Excel, or Airtable. Glide has a simple, easy-to-use interface.
These apps can display, capture, and manage data. Glide apps can also connect with AI services. This lets you add features like AI-powered insights or data sorting. It is a quick way to create internal tools or portals for clients.
Features of Glide:
- Spreadsheet-Based: Builds apps directly from your data sources.
- Instant Apps: Quickly launch mobile and web applications.
- Customizable Layouts: Design user-friendly interfaces.
- Data Management: Easily update and view data within the app.
- AI Potential: Connect with external AI for data processing or insights.
Glide is ideal for small businesses, teams, and anyone who needs to create apps from their data quickly. You can use AI to interact with your data in new ways.

Google Cloud AutoML
Google Cloud AutoML is a collection of machine learning products. It helps people with little ML experience train high-quality models using Google's powerful systems.
Key features include:
- AutoML Vision: For image recognition. Train custom models to sort images or find objects within them.
- AutoML Natural Language: Analyze text to understand emotions, topics, and other details.
- AutoML Tables: Build models that predict future results based on data in tables or spreadsheets.
Google Cloud AutoML simplifies the entire ML process, making advanced AI easier for businesses to use [source: https://cloud.google.com/automl].

Amazon SageMaker Canvas
Amazon SageMaker Canvas has a simple, visual interface where you just point and click. It lets business analysts build ML models on their own, with no coding or ML experience needed.
This platform makes difficult ML tasks much easier. You can connect your data, build a model, and get accurate predictions. It also works well with other Amazon Web Services (AWS).
Benefits include:
- Intuitive Interface: Drag and drop elements to create a model.
- Automated Feature Engineering: Handles data preparation for you.
- Quick Model Building: Builds models quickly so you get answers faster.
SageMaker Canvas helps business users solve problems with ML. It turns raw data into useful information you can act on [source: https://aws.amazon.com/sagemaker/canvas/].

Microsoft Azure Machine Learning designer
The Azure Machine Learning designer has a visual drag-and-drop interface for building, training, and launching ML models. It is part of the larger Azure Machine Learning service.
It supports many different machine learning methods. You can create custom models for all kinds of projects by connecting blocks together in a visual plan.
Key aspects are:
- Visual Workflow Creation: Connect blocks to design your ML process.
- Pre-built Modules: Use ready-made tools and algorithms for common tasks.
- Model Deployment: Easily launch your finished models online as web services.
Azure Machine Learning designer is great for both beginners and experts. It provides a flexible solution for ML projects of any size [source: https://azure.microsoft.com/en-us/products/machine-learning/designer].

Who Should Use Low-Code?
Low-code AI platforms are a mix of no-code and traditional coding. They are fast like no-code but offer more flexibility and customization. While they use visual tools, developers can also add their own custom code when necessary.
Consider a low-code AI platform if you:
- Possess some coding knowledge: You or your team have basic scripting skills or know how to use APIs. This helps in creating more customized solutions.
- Require more customization: You need to connect with older company systems or build unique features. A low-code AI platform gives you the control to do this.
- Build complex, scalable enterprise applications: Low-code is better for bigger and more complex AI projects. These tools can grow with your business.
- Value both speed and flexibility: You want to build things faster than with traditional coding but still need to make specific adjustments. Low-code lets you fine-tune features or algorithms as needed.
- Are a citizen developer or part of an IT team: These platforms help tech-savvy business users (citizen developers) contribute more. Professional developers can also use them to speed up their work.
- Need deeper integration capabilities: You need to connect to many different databases, services, or special AI models. Low-code makes these advanced integrations easier.
Low-code AI platforms offer the best of both worlds. They provide more power and control, making them ideal for businesses that need strong, custom AI solutions.

Is ChatGPT a no-code platform?
No, ChatGPT is not a no-code platform. It is an AI language model created by OpenAI.
No-code platforms let you build apps visually without writing code. Many no code AI platforms now connect with powerful AI models like ChatGPT. This allows you to add AI features, such as chatbots or content creation, to your apps. You can do this without needing to understand AI coding directly [source: https://openai.com/blog/chatgpt/].
